
Thoughtcrimes, the band featuring ex-The Dillinger Escape Plan drummer Billy Rymer, released a new single called “Mirror Glue“. The song is the final song to see a release before the band’s debut album Altered Past is released before its release date on August 26th.
Rick Pepa, the band’s vocalist, offered the following regarding the track, which features Nick Percino of Godseyes:
“‘Mirror Glue‘ feels like the most natural extension of the ‘Tap Night‘ EP. Also, I’d be remiss to not mention my little brother Nick Picerno of Godseyes. He lent his talent for a guest vocal performance on the track.”
Rymer added:
“I’ve always been a fan of anthemic drum intros. It’s something that when done right, will always give a song an unmistakable identity. That was the intention when putting this one together. It started with the drums. Everything after that was a linear progression of tension and release, blindsided curve balls and scene changes. There was no jumbling around with parts. It was all written as is in sequence. It’s also the only song we have ever auditioned live prior to tracking.”
